The width of a small rectangular playground is 3 meters less than the length ofthe playground.If the area of the playground_5,1 square meters, what are the dimensions ofthe playground? State the units of the dimensiops. Make sure you reject the answer thatcannot be a solution.You MUST solve this problem using a quadratic equation. Draw a diagram that representsthe problem.

Taking l and w as the length and the width of the rectangle respectively, we have that:


w=l-3

We know that the area of a rectangle is:


A=w\cdot l

Replace A for the given value of the area and w for the expression stated:


54=(l-3)\cdot l

Solve the operations and write the equation as a quadratic expression:


\begin{gathered} 54=l^2-3l \\ 0=l^2-3l-54 \end{gathered}

Solve the quadratic equation using factorization:


\begin{gathered} 0=(l-9)(l+6) \\ l-9=0 \\ l=9 \\ l+6=0 \\ l=-6 \end{gathered}

For this context, the value of l that we can use is 9. It means that the length of the triangle is 9m.

Use this value and the first expression to find w:


\begin{gathered} w=l-3 \\ w=9-3 \\ w=6 \end{gathered}

The width of the triangle is 6m.
